HTML如何识别图片文字?OCR在线识别免费工具

通过HTML识别图片文字的核心方案是利用OCR(光学字符识别)技术,将图像中的像素信息转化为可编辑的文本数据,目前主流做法是结合前端Canvas处理与后端专业OCR引擎或API接口实现高精度识别。

在数字化办公和智能抓取场景日益普及的今天,单纯依靠肉眼从截图、扫描件或网页图片中提取文字不仅效率低下,还容易出错,许多开发者和技术爱好者在寻找解决方案时,往往纠结于“HTML识别图片文字”这一具体技术路径,这并非一个单一的技术点,而是一套涵盖图像预处理、特征提取、字符识别及结果后处理的完整工程链路,理解这一链路,才能在实际项目中选择最合适的工具链。

iPad实用技巧:图像OCR识别翻译
加载中
iPad实用技巧:图像OCR识别翻译

HTML识别图片文字的技术原理与架构

要深入理解如何实现图片文字识别,首先需要拆解其背后的技术逻辑,这一过程通常被划分为三个核心阶段:图像预处理、文字检测与识别、以及结果整合。

前端图像预处理的关键作用

在将图片送入识别引擎之前,前端往往需要对图像进行初步处理,以提升后续识别的准确率,这一步骤在HTML环境中主要通过Canvas API或JavaScript库来完成。

  • 灰度化处理:彩色图像包含大量冗余的颜色信息,将其转换为灰度图可以显著降低计算复杂度,同时保留关键的明暗对比信息,这是二值化前的必要步骤。
  • 二值化与去噪:通过设定阈值将图像分为黑白两色,去除背景杂色和噪点,对于扫描文档,这一步能极大提升文字边缘的清晰度。
  • 倾斜校正:拍摄或扫描的图片常存在角度偏差,利用Hough变换或傅里叶变换进行角度校正,确保文字水平,是提升OCR精度的关键前置操作。

后端OCR引擎的选择策略

前端处理后的数据需要传输至后端,由强大的OCR引擎进行核心识别,业内专家指出,选择合适的OCR引擎是决定最终效果的核心因素,目前市场上主要有两类选择:开源本地部署引擎和云端API服务。

  • 开源引擎:如Tesseract OCR、PaddleOCR等,这类方案适合对数据隐私要求极高、拥有自建服务器资源的团队,PaddleOCR在中文场景下的表现尤为出色,且支持多种语言混合识别。
  • 云端API:如百度AI开放平台、腾讯云OCR、阿里云OCR等,这类方案无需维护复杂的底层模型,调用接口即可返回结构化数据,适合快速上线和应对高并发场景。

HTML识别图片文字的主流实现方案对比

在实际开发中,不同的业务需求对应着不同的技术选型,以下对比几种常见的实现路径,帮助开发者做出决策。

基于Web API的轻量级方案

这是目前最流行的“HTML识别图片文字”实现方式,尤其适合中小型项目和快速原型开发。

  1. 用户上传图片:前端通过<input type="file">获取用户选择的图片文件。
  2. Base64编码传输:将图片转换为Base64字符串,通过Ajax或Fetch API发送至后端接口。
  3. 后端调用OCR服务:后端接收数据,调用第三方OCR API(如百度智能云文字识别接口)。
  4. 返回JSON结果:后端解析API返回的JSON数据,提取文字内容并返回给前端。
  5. 前端渲染展示:前端接收文字数据,将其填充到<textarea><div>中供用户编辑。

这种方案的优势在于开发成本低、识别精度高(依托大厂模型)、维护简单,缺点是依赖网络稳定性,且长期使用需考虑API调用成本,据行业共识认为,对于非敏感数据且追求效率的场景,云端API是首选。

基于本地部署的高安全方案

对于金融、医疗等对数据隐私有严格要求的场景,本地部署成为必然选择。

  • 技术栈:Python + Flask/FastAPI + PaddleOCR/Tesseract。
  • 部署流程:在服务器安装CUDA驱动(如有GPU)和OCR依赖库,启动本地服务,前端直接调用本地内网接口,数据不出内网。
  • 性能优化:由于本地资源有限,需对图像进行更精细的预处理,如裁剪感兴趣区域(ROI),以减少计算量。

虽然初期搭建复杂,但长期来看,无API调用费用,且数据完全自主可控。

前端纯JS识别方案

近年来,随着WebAssembly技术的成熟,出现了一些纯前端运行的OCR库,如Tesseract.js。

  • 优势:无需后端支持,完全在浏览器中运行,保护用户隐私,减少服务器负载。
  • 劣势:识别速度较慢,受限于客户端设备性能,且对复杂排版和模糊图像的识别率远低于云端专业引擎。
  • 适用场景:简单的验证码识别、轻量级笔记应用或离线环境下的临时处理。

HTML识别图片文字中的常见痛点与优化技巧

尽管技术成熟,但在实际应用中仍会遇到诸多挑战,以下是几个高频痛点及对应的优化策略。

复杂排版与表格识别

普通OCR引擎擅长处理纯文本,但对于包含表格、公式或复杂排版的图片,往往会出现文字错行或结构丢失。

  • 解决方案:选用支持版面分析的OCR模型,如PaddleOCR的PP-Structure模块,该模块不仅能识别文字,还能还原表格结构,输出HTML或Markdown格式的表格代码,极大方便后续的数据处理。
  • 操作建议:在调用API时,明确指定“表格识别”或“版面分析”功能,而非简单的“通用文字识别”。

手写体与特殊字体识别

标准印刷体识别率极高,但手写体、艺术字体或模糊字迹仍是难题。

  • 解决方案:使用专门针对手写体训练的模型,部分云端API提供“手写文字识别”专项接口,其准确率远高于通用接口。
  • 预处理技巧:对模糊手写体进行超分辨率重建(Super-Resolution)处理,增强笔画细节,再送入识别引擎。

多语言混合识别

在国际化应用中,中英文、中英日等混合文本常见。

  • 解决方案:确保OCR引擎支持多语言混合识别模式,在调用接口时,不要强制指定单一语言,而是使用“混合语言”选项,让模型自动判断字符类型。
  • 注意事项:部分老旧引擎在混合识别时可能出现英文单词被拆分为字母的情况,需在后端进行词法纠错。

HTML识别图片文字的成本与选型建议

选择方案时,成本是必须考虑的因素,不同方案的投入产出比差异巨大。

方案类型 初期开发成本 长期运营成本 识别精度 数据安全性 适用场景
云端API 中(按量付费) 中(数据上传) 快速上线、非敏感数据、高并发
本地部署 低(服务器资源) 中高 高(数据本地) 数据敏感、内网环境、长期稳定需求
前端JS 极低 高(本地处理) 离线场景、简单文本、隐私优先

据统计,多数企业在项目初期倾向于使用云端API以验证市场,随着业务量增长和数据合规要求提高,再逐步迁移至本地部署或混合架构。

如何评估OCR服务的质量

在对比不同OCR服务商时,不要仅看宣传案例,应进行实际测试。

  1. 准备测试集:收集包含不同字体、背景、光照、倾斜角度的真实业务图片,不少于100张。
  2. 批量测试:调用各服务商API,记录识别耗时、准确率(字符级和字级别)、错误类型。
  3. 对比结果:重点关注错别字率、标点符号识别率以及表格还原度。
  4. 查看SLA:确认服务可用性承诺和故障响应时间。

HTML识别图片文字的未来趋势

随着人工智能技术的演进,图片文字识别正朝着更智能、更无缝的方向发展。

  • 端到端大模型:未来的OCR将不再局限于字符识别,而是结合大语言模型(LLM),直接理解图片内容并生成结构化摘要或代码,实现从“识别”到“理解”的跨越。
  • 实时视频流识别:结合边缘计算,实现视频流中文字的实时提取与翻译,广泛应用于直播字幕、实时监控等场景。
  • 个性化定制:允许用户通过少量样本微调模型,使其适应特定行业术语或特殊字体,进一步提升垂直领域的识别精度。

HTML识别图片文字并非单一技术,而是根据业务场景、数据安全和成本预算综合权衡的结果,对于大多数开发者而言,从云端API入手,逐步优化预处理和后处理逻辑,是最高效的路径,随着模型能力的提升,这一技术的边界将不断拓展,为数字化应用提供更强大的数据提取能力。

HTML识别图片文字常见问题解答

HTML识别图片文字时,如何处理模糊不清的图片?

模糊图片会显著降低OCR准确率,建议在前端进行图像增强处理,包括直方图均衡化以增强对比度,以及使用超分辨率算法提升图像清晰度,若使用云端API,可选择支持“图像增强”选项的服务,部分引擎会自动进行去模糊处理,确保图片拍摄时光线充足、对焦准确,是从源头提升质量的最佳方式。

HTML识别图片文字是否支持表格和公式的精准还原?

标准OCR引擎主要识别纯文本,对表格和公式的支持有限,若需精准还原,必须选用支持版面分析(Layout Analysis)的OCR服务,如PaddleOCR的PP-Structure或百度智能云的表格识别API,这些工具不仅能提取文字,还能保留表格的行列结构和公式的LaTeX代码,输出HTML或Markdown格式,便于后续直接嵌入网页或文档中。

HTML识别图片文字的成本如何计算?

云端API通常按调用次数或识别字符数计费,价格从每千次几元到几十元不等,具体取决于识别类型(通用、手写、表格等)和并发量,本地部署则主要涉及服务器硬件成本和人力维护成本,无按次收费,对于低频使用场景,云端API更具经济性;对于高频且数据敏感场景,本地部署的长期成本更低,开发者应根据预计调用量和数据合规要求,选择合适的计费模式。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/316492.html

(0)
上一篇 2026年6月1日 10:42
下一篇 2026年6月1日 10:43

相关推荐

  • 互联网如何助力智慧医疗?智慧医疗未来发展趋势

    互联网通过打破时空限制、优化资源配置和赋能基层医疗,正推动智慧医疗从“信息化辅助”向“智能化核心”转型,显著提升诊疗效率与患者体验,过去,看病意味着漫长的排队和复杂的流程,如今这一痛点正在被数字技术逐步消解,随着5G、人工智能和大数据技术的成熟,医疗行业不再局限于传统的医院围墙之内,而是延伸到了家庭的每一个角落……

    服务器宽带 2026年6月1日
    800
  • 广州主机哪里好?广州主机租用价格多少钱

    广州作为华南地区的核心网络枢纽,其机房基础设施与网络连接质量直接决定了企业线上业务的稳定性与访问速度,选择在广州部署服务器资源,能够利用其独特的地理优势与骨干网节点地位,实现华南乃至全国用户的高速访问覆盖,是保障业务连续性与提升用户体验的最佳选择,广州主机部署的核心优势广州不仅是国际互联网出口节点,更是中国电信……

    2026年3月29日
    6200
  • 广安智能门禁系统多少钱?广安安装门禁系统价格报价

    广安智能门禁系统的市场价格并非固定单一数值,而是由硬件设备层级、软件功能深度以及安装服务复杂度共同决定的动态成本体系,综合当前市场行情与工程案例数据分析,广安地区一套标准的智能门禁系统,其投入成本通常在每台设备1500元至5000元人民币之间,若涉及大型园区或高安全性要求的综合解决方案,成本则会相应上浮,核心结……

    2026年4月2日
    6700
  • cn2线路服务器有哪些优势?cn2服务器为什么速度快?

    CN2线路服务器最核心的优势在于其能够提供媲美专线的高质量网络体验,彻底解决了跨境数据传输中的高延迟与丢包痛点,是外贸建站、跨境电商及企业级应用的首选基础设施,相比普通国际带宽,CN2线路通过构建独立的传输通道,实现了数据的高速、稳定直达,将网络连接从“可用”提升至“好用”的层级,对于追求业务连续性和用户体验的……

    2026年3月6日
    8800
  • cdn带宽成本怎么算?cdn带宽费用价格是多少

    CDN带宽成本的计算核心在于“峰值计费”与“流量计费”两种模式的抉择,以及通过技术手段削峰填谷来降低单价,企业最终支付的金额,主要由带宽用量、计费方式、节点覆盖范围以及服务商层级决定,简米科技作为行业领先的解决方案提供商,建议企业在核算成本时,优先采用“95峰值计费”法,并配合智能调度算法,通常能将整体带宽成本……

    2026年3月8日
    9000
  • 服务器带宽怎么选?服务器带宽多少合适才不卡

    服务器带宽的选择,核心在于精准匹配业务模型与并发需求,而非盲目追求大带宽,选带宽的本质是选“并发支撑能力”与“成本控制”的平衡点,独享带宽是生产环境的首选,共享带宽仅适用于测试或极低流量场景, 很多新手最容易踩的坑,就是混淆了“峰值带宽”与“有效带宽”,导致网站在流量高峰期频频宕机,或者支付了高昂费用却利用率极……

    2026年3月3日
    10400
  • 广州gpu服务器免费试用30天怎么申请?免费试用申请流程详解

    广州地区的AI初创团队与高性能计算企业,目前正面临算力成本高昂与硬件迭代迅速的双重压力,获取免费试用资格,实质上是降低企业试错成本、验证业务模型的最优解, 通过申请广州gpu服务器免费试用30天,企业不仅能够零成本体验企业级算力,更能在正式采购前完成对硬件性能、网络环境及服务商技术响应能力的全方位深度测试,简米……

    2026年3月30日
    7200
  • 广州gpu服务器怎么连接?广州GPU服务器连接教程

    连接广州GPU服务器的核心在于确保本地网络环境的高稳定性、远程连接工具的专业配置以及安全策略的精准设置,整个过程遵循“网络通畅-工具匹配-安全验证”的逻辑闭环,无论是用于深度学习训练、图形渲染还是高性能计算,成功连接是释放算力的第一步,对于大多数用户而言,连接失败的原因往往不在服务器本身,而在于本地网络策略或连……

    2026年3月29日
    8100
  • 1核1G跨境服务器怎么样?最新配置价格与性能评测解析

    1核1G配置的跨境服务器是目前入门级独立建站与轻量级应用部署的最高性价比选择,尤其适合处于起步阶段的跨境电商卖家与个人开发者,核心结论在于:在2024年的技术环境下,经过深度优化的1核1G实例,配合CN2等优质线路,完全能够支撑日均数千IP的访问量,且具备极高的成本优势, 选择这一配置,并非单纯为了省钱,而是在……

    2026年3月7日
    9100
  • 香港服务器走什么线路快?香港服务器哪个线路速度最快?

    香港服务器访问速度最快、最稳定的线路,首推CN2 GIA(全球互联网接入)直连线路,其次是CN2 GT线路,再次是优化后的BGP多线线路,对于追求极致速度的企业级用户,CN2 GIA是目前的终极解决方案,它能确保中国大陆用户享受低延迟、不丢包的高速体验,为什么线路选择决定了一切?香港服务器物理距离中国大陆很近……

    2026年3月3日
    9400

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注